While a natural pool calls for certain design elements, a saltwater swimming pool is not a structural sort of swimming pool. Transforming a chlorine swimming pool to a deep sea pool costs approximately $600 to $2,200, however the regular monthly upkeep charges are reduced for deep sea. Saltwater can also be extra gentle on the skin than chlorinated water.

Other alternatives are utilizing an exposed Go to this site aggregate (this is basically mortar with a lot of little rocks mixed in) or tile. This shell is transferred to the installment site where a hole of the proper shape and size is excavated. The covering is then located safely in the hole making use of some combination of concrete, gravel, and sand to sustain it when the shell is full of water. The surface of a concrete pool can raise the water's alkalinity, which can result in challenges with maintaining appropriate pH degrees. On top of that, you'll require to closely monitor calcium degrees in your pool. Swimming pool floaties are awesome and all, yet have you heard of a Baja shelf? It's an action that's huge enough in width to fit a few lounge chairs as showcased in this backyard oasis developed by Studio Life/Style. But they can also work as makeshift wading pool when the furnishings is removed. Because of this, they're terrific for family members with small children finding out to swim. What shade swimming pool is easiest to keep?

Darker colors can typically much better hide swimming pool debris. Nevertheless, the drawback is that it can clean your pool harder. As long as you plan to dedicate to routine maintenance of your pool, there is no singular choice of shade that makes cleaning your pool less complicated.
